"When I grow up I am going to be a jockey. Then I’ll have a proper racehorse." – In all likelihood ten-year-old Ricardo’s dream will never come true. He is a “cartonero” and trundles around in a horse drawn carriage with his friends Bebo and Pata through the wealthy areas of Córdoba. They collect rubbish and trade it in for money at a recycling centre. Sitting in the cart they talk shop, discuss the proper way to control a horse and make plans for the future. Ricardo’s sister tries in vain to convince him to go to school but he just wants to be able to carry on dreaming while the horse’s hooves hit the street with their distinctive beat. With close and intense scenes, YATASTO is a tender account of a life in poverty.
